网站大量收购独家精品文档,联系QQ:2885784924

《Bootstrap前端开发从入门到实战(微视频版)》课件 第01章 快速入门.pptx

《Bootstrap前端开发从入门到实战(微视频版)》课件 第01章 快速入门.pptx

  1. 1、本文档共25页,可阅读全部内容。
  2. 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

快速入门

目录

CONTENTS

01

Bootstrap概述

04

快速上手:下载与引入

03

核心优势与技术亮点

02

发展历程与版本演进

05

布局容器与栅格系统

06

实战案例演示

01

Bootstrap概述

Bootstrap集成了HTML、CSS和JavaScript三大组件,为开发者提供了一站式的前端开发解决方案。

HTML用于构建网页结构,CSS负责样式设计,JavaScript实现交互功能,三者结合使Bootstrap功能强大。

Bootstrap是目前最流行的开源前端开发框架,广泛应用于网页设计与开发,提供丰富的样式和组件,简化开发流程。

它以简洁、高效、响应式等特点,成为开发者构建现代网页的首选工具之一。

布局:提供灵活的栅格系统,方便页面布局。

组件:内置丰富组件,如按钮、导航栏、模态框等,满足多样化需求。

响应式:支持多种设备屏幕,自动调整布局。

插件生态:拥有庞大的插件库,可扩展性强。

定义

核心功能

三大组件

定义与组成

Bootstrap能够快速搭建企业级应用,从简单的登录页面到复杂的后台管理系统,都能高效完成。

它的组件化设计和预设样式,让开发者无需从零开始,大大缩短开发周期。

快速开发

Bootstrap的易用性和强大的社区支持,使开发者能够快速解决问题,提高开发效率。

它的文档详细,示例丰富,即使是新手也能快速上手。

开发效率

通过统一的样式和组件规范,Bootstrap确保项目在不同页面和设备上保持一致的视觉效果。

这对于提升用户体验和品牌形象至关重要,尤其适用于大型项目和团队协作开发。

UI一致性

适用场景

02

发展历程与版本演进

v1发布

v5发布

项目立项

2010年,Bootstrap项目在Twitter内部立项,最初是为了满足内部开发需求,统一前端开发标准。

它的出现解决了Twitter内部不同项目风格不一致的问题,提高了开发效率。

2011年,Bootstrapv1正式发布,迅速在开源社区引起关注。

v1版本奠定了Bootstrap的基础架构,提供了基本的样式和组件,吸引了大量开发者参与贡献。

2021年,Bootstrapv5发布,带来了一系列重大改进和新特性。

v5版本移除了对jQuery的依赖,优化了Sass支持,进一步提升了性能和兼容性,使其更加现代化。

01

02

03

时间轴

移动端优先:v4版本全面支持移动端设备,采用Flexbox布局,使页面在不同屏幕尺寸上都能完美适配。

性能优化:改进了CSS和JavaScript代码,提升了加载速度和运行效率。

v3→v4

移除jQuery依赖:v5版本不再依赖jQuery,直接使用原生JavaScript,减少了文件体积,提高了性能。

Sass优化:增强了对Sass的支持,使开发者能够更灵活地定制样式。

v4→v5

版本对比

Bootstrap在GitHub上的星星数超过200k+,这表明了它在开发者社区中的受欢迎程度。

如此高的关注度为Bootstrap带来了大量的贡献者和使用者,进一步推动了其发展。

GitHubstars

自2015年后,Bootstrap每日下载量超过180万次,这反映了它在前端开发领域的广泛应用。

高下载量不仅说明了Bootstrap的实用性,也体现了其在行业内的影响力。

下载量

关键里程碑数据

03

核心优势与技术亮点

Bootstrap采用MIT协议开源,这意味着开发者可以自由使用、修改和分发Bootstrap代码。

开源模式激发了社区的创新活力,吸引了全球开发者参与贡献,不断优化和完善框架。

MIT协议

+

Bootstrap拥有庞大的开发者社区,社区成员持续贡献代码、修复漏洞、优化功能。

这种社区驱动的迭代模式,确保了Bootstrap能够快速适应技术发展和用户需求变化。

社区迭代

+

开源免费

命名规则

Bootstrap遵循严格的HTML和CSS命名规则,采用简洁明了的类名和结构,易于理解和维护。

例如,.container表示容器,.row表示行,.col表示列,这种命名方式让开发者能够快速掌握框架的使用方法。

规范的代码结构和命名规则,使得Bootstrap项目具有良好的可维护性。

开发者可以轻松地对代码进行修改和扩展,降低项目的维护成本。

可维护性

代码规范

01

Bootstrap基于Flexbox构建了强大的栅格系统,支持12列布局,能够自动适应不同屏幕尺寸。

开发者可以通过简单的类名设置,轻松实现响应式布局,无需手动编写复杂的媒体查询。

02

通过预设的响应式断点,Bootstrap能够自动调整页面布局,确保在手机、平板、桌面等设备上都能完美显示。

这种自动适配能力,大大提升了用户体验,减少了开发者的工作量。

Flexbox栅格系统

设备适配

响应式设计

文档评论(0)

xiaobao +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档